The Senior Work Health and Safety (WHS) Partner works closely with business leaders to embed a proactive safety culture by providing expert guidance, coaching and mentorship to enhance workplace safety and risk management. Reporting into the General Manager Work Health & Safety, this role supports frontline leaders and teams in developing their H&S capability, ensuring compliance with regulations and driving continuous improvement in safety performance.

What Does Success Look Like

  • Lead the way in embedding best practices across our diverse operations to support our long-term goals.
  • Mentor and coach supervisors and workers, helping them proactively identify, assess, and mitigate health, safety and environmental risks.
  • Provide insights on complex safety incidents, investigations and root cause analysis to ensure continuous improvement and organizational learning.
  • Lead hazard identification, risk assessments, and control verification activities to enhance workplace safety and operational resilience.
  • Ensure employees are physically and mentally fit for their duties and provide guidance on managing work-related injuries and illnesses.
  • Develop, review, and improve safety management system documents, including standards, health & safety plans, procedures, safe work statements and work instructions.
